My Buying Guides on Nordic Hamstring Curl Equipment
Why I Care About Nordic Hamstring Curl Equipment
When I started looking for Nordic hamstring curl equipment, my main goal was simple: I wanted something that would help me train my hamstrings safely, consistently, and without needing a full gym setup. The Nordic curl is one of the most effective bodyweight exercises for posterior chain strength, but I quickly learned that the right equipment makes a big difference in comfort, stability, and results.
What I Look For First
The first thing I check is stability. If the equipment shifts, slides, or feels flimsy, I know it is not worth it. I also pay attention to padding, adjustability, and how easy it is to set up. For me, the best Nordic hamstring curl equipment is the kind that feels secure and makes it easier to focus on form rather than fighting the machine or attachment.
Types of Nordic Hamstring Curl Equipment I Consider
I usually look at a few common options:
- Nordic benches: These are the most dedicated option and usually give the most support.
- Portable ankle anchor pads: I like these when I want something compact and easy to store.
- Rack-mounted attachments: These work well if I already train with a squat rack.
- Partner-assisted setups: Sometimes I use a simple anchor setup if I am training at home on a budget.
Each option has its place, but I always choose based on space, budget, and how often I plan to use it.
Stability and Safety Matter Most to Me
I never compromise on safety. A good Nordic curl setup should keep my feet locked in place and support my knees and lower legs comfortably. If the base is too light or the anchor point feels weak, I avoid it. I want equipment that lets me push myself without worrying about slipping or tipping over.
Comfort and Padding Are Important
I have found that padding makes a bigger difference than I expected. Since Nordic curls put a lot of pressure on the knees and ankles, I prefer equipment with thick, supportive padding. If the foam is too thin, I feel discomfort quickly and it affects my workout. For me, comfort helps me stay consistent.
Adjustability Helps Me Progress
I like equipment that can grow with me. Adjustable foot holders, knee pads, or angle settings make it easier for me to modify the difficulty. When I first started, I needed more support. Later, I wanted equipment that allowed me to increase the challenge. Adjustability gives me more value because I do not outgrow the equipment too fast.
Space and Storage Are Practical Concerns
Since I do not always have unlimited space, I pay attention to size and storage. If I am buying for home use, I prefer equipment that can fold, detach, or store easily. Large benches can be great, but only if I have room for them. Compact equipment is often the better choice when space is limited.
Build Quality and Materials
I look for strong steel frames, durable hardware, and quality padding. Cheap materials usually show wear faster, especially if I train regularly. I want equipment that feels solid every time I use it. A well-built product may cost more upfront, but in my experience it saves money over time because it lasts longer.
